Abstract

A device is provided with a housing that has a substantial portion covered by a touch sensitive surface. The touch sensitive service is capable of detecting multiple simultaneous points of touch. The handheld device determines to which finger or fingertip of the user the points of touch correspond and the handheld device associates an input or control function with of the fingers of the user.

technical field [0001] The present invention relates to user interfaces for mobile devices and, in particular, to devices having touch-sensitive surfaces for user input. Background technique [0002] Current mobile devices have a certain number of hardware keys linked with different software functions. In the current scenario, the button is in a fixed location on the device. The problem is that users use and hold mobile devices in different ways in their hands. This makes it difficult to design devices that make the keys ideal for different users. [0003] What is needed is a solution that can accommodate the different ways in which mobile devices are held and used.
